Warpaint, Devonté Hynes, Nilüfer Yanya & more to play Harry Styles’ edition of Meltdown Festival

Orlando Weeks, bar italia, Getdown Services, and Shabaka Hutchings are also among the acts slated to appear across the Southbank event’s programme.

Getdown ServicesJust weeks on from the release of his fourth album ‘KISS ALL THE TIME. DISCO, OCCASIONALLY.’, Harry Styles has confirmed the first names set to appear at this year’s edition of Meltdown Festival, which he has curated. And spoiler alert: it’s gonna be a memorable one.

Woozy indie-rocker Warpaint have been confirmed to play their only show of 2026 when they open the event on Thursday 11th June, while other acts announced to play the eleven-day residency include Devonté Hynes, Nilüfer Yanya, Orlando Weeks, Getdown Services, Fousheé and Jon Hopkins, among many others. What’s more, LCD Soundsystem band leader James Murphy will be ringing in the event with a special late night set, taking place on Saturday 20th June. Not too shabby, eh!

Music is my life, every artist involved in this year’s Meltdown festival means so much to me, both as a fan, and a musician,” Harry has said, of the bill he’s curated. “It’s a true honour to host legends who have paved the way for the generations that follow them, as well as new acts that have inspired me to push my creative boundaries. There are some incredibly unique, one-of-a-kind performances planned and the Southbank Centre is such a special place to experience live music. I hope attendees and performers have an unforgettable time this year at Meltdown. I can’t wait!”

As curator of this year’s event, Harry follows in the footsteps of seminal past curators such as David Bowie, Yoko Ono, Patti Smith, Nile Rogers, and most recently Little Simz. The festival takes place across the Southbank Centre’s multi-venue site from 11th to 21st June, and will be helping to mark the venue’s 75th anniversary. Tickets for all events will go on sale to Southbank Centre Members from tomorrow (Thursday 9th April) before going on general sale from Friday 10th April.

Check out the current line-up below.

JUNE 2026
11 Warpaint: 7.30pm, Royal Festival Hall
12 Stephen Fretwell: 7.45pm, Purcell Room
12 Shabaka Hutchings & Friends: 8pm, Queen Elizabeth Hall
12 Ninajirachi: 11pm, Queen Elizabeth Hall Foyer
13 Erika de Casier: 7.30pm, Royal Festival Hall
13 Fousheé: 8pm, Queen Elizabeth Hall
14 Kamasi Washington: Jazz Legends Reimagined: 3pm, Royal Festival Hall
14 Kamasi Washington: Fearless Movement Live: 8pm, Royal Festival Hall
14 Nilüfer Yanya: 8pm, Queen Elizabeth Hall
16 Getdown Services: 7.45pm, Purcell Room
17 Mulatu Astatke: 7.30pm, Royal Festival Hall
18 Beverly Glenn-Copeland: 7.30pm, Royal Festival Hall
18 bar italia: 7.30pm, Queen Elizabeth Hall
19 Devonté Hynes Ensemble: 7.30pm, Royal Festival Hall 
19 Orlando Weeks: 7.30pm, Queen Elizabeth Hall
20 Yussef Dayes: 7.30pm, Royal Festival Hall
20 Jon Hopkins with Maddie Ashman and Leo Abrahams: 4pm and 8pm, Queen Elizabeth Hall
20 James Murphy: 11pm, Queen Elizabeth Hall Foyer
